The Different Types of CricFree Alternatives
CricFree is a popular live-streaming website that allows users to watch cricket matches online for free. However, the site has been known to be unreliable, with many users reporting that it frequently goes down or doesn’t work properly. If you’re looking for a CricFree alternative that works, there are a few different options available.
One option is to use CricketGateway. This website provides live streaming of all international cricket matches, as well as domestic matches from India, Pakistan, Bangladesh, and Sri Lanka. The site is completely free to use and doesn’t require any registration.
Another option is Hotstar. This website is owned by Star India and offers live streaming of cricket matches, as well as other sports and television shows. Hotstar also has a paid subscription option that gives you access to exclusive content and features.
Finally, if you’re willing to pay for a premium live-streaming experience, you can try out Willow TV. This service provides high-quality live streams of international cricket matches, along with other sports like baseball and basketball. Willow TV requires a monthly subscription fee, but it’s worth it if you’re a diehard cricket fan.
